Some couples have "our song"; we have "our rose", 'Mme. Isaac Pereire'. Bred by Armand Garcon as ‘Le Bienheureux de la Salle’ in 1844, but the nurseryman who bought rights renamed it and tried to take credit. 🌱 More about Mme. Pereire herself: storytellergarden.co.uk/mme-isaac-pe...
